* Should I allow incoming connection on my Samsung TV when I stream/mirror to it for the first time?

The first time you try to stream/mirror to your Samsung TV, there might be a message looks like this showing up on the screen of your TV. "A new device has been detected. Do you want to allow it to access this product?" At this point, please select "Allow", and the streaming should start just fine.

If you, however, clicked "Deny" by mistake, you can easily remedy this undesired situation by following the instructions listed below.

If your TV is from 2011 to 2014:

On your Samsung TV, please go to Network/Allshare Settings/Content Sharing, and select the device with “Denied” next to it. Click it and change the setting to allow. Then you can streaming media files to your TV just fine. 

If your TV is from 2015 to 2017:

On your Samsung TV, please go to Network/Multimedia Device Manager, select the device with “Denied” and select allow. Then you can streaming media files to your TV just fine.
